More than a Museum

Cottonwood Mansion is a beautifully preserved 1860s home showcasing Italianate and Georgian architecture. With 15 rooms and over 6,000 square feet, it now operates as a vibrant house museum offering tours, programs, events, weddings, and rentals. Cottonwood Mansion Museum is a 19th century mansion rich in heritage and culture. As a charitable organization, Cottonwood relies heavily on the support of volunteers and its local communities to keep its doors open. Volunteer support is needed now more than ever in order for us to maintain stability and to remain a Haldimand treasure for years to come.
